Plumbing Relocation in Denver, CO
Plumbing relocation services involve moving or rerouting existing plumbing systems within a property to accommodate renovations, additions, or redesigns. This service covers a variety of projects, including relocating kitchen or bathroom fixtures, adjusting pipe layouts for new room configurations, or rerouting plumbing to improve functionality and access. Property owners typically want to understand how the process might impact their current plumbing setup, what areas are feasible for relocation, and any considerations related to plumbing code compliance or future maintenance.
Before requesting plumbing relocation, homeowners should consider the scope of their project, including the desired new locations for fixtures and appliances. It’s important to evaluate the existing plumbing infrastructure, such as pipe material and accessibility, to determine potential challenges or limitations.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and that the relocated plumbing system functions efficiently in its new configuration.

Plumbing Relocation Questions
What is plumbing relocation? Plumbing relocation involves moving existing pipes and fixtures to different areas within a property to accommodate remodeling or new layouts.
When is plumbing relocation necessary? It is often needed during renovations, additions, or to improve access and functionality of plumbing systems.
What should property owners consider before a plumbing move? Planning for proper pipe routing, access points, and ensuring compliance with local building codes are important considerations.
What types of projects typically require plumbing relocation? Projects like kitchen or bathroom remodels, basement finishing, or adding new plumbing fixtures often involve relocating existing plumbing lines.
